TICKET-2087: Thumbnail generation queue stalled since Monday. Investigation shows the worker's credential for the internal Pondermill asset service expired, so every render job fails authentication and requeues indefinitely, inflating the backlog to roughly 18k items. The attached patch rotates credential loading into the startup path and adds an expiry check with a clear log line. Please review the rotation logic carefully. The replacement key provisioned for staging verification is below.

API key for bageg-kajef: vxb2-ss

## Step 2: Migrate the thumbnail queue

Drain the legacy Snapmill thumbnail queue before cutover. Verify no in-flight jobs remain, then point workers at the new broker. Security note: the new queue enforces signed payloads; unsigned jobs are rejected and logged. Confirm the worker settings below match the approved baseline before enabling traffic.

config for tagaf-bawif:
[norok]
host = norok.ordinworks.local
user = norok_svc
database = norok_prod

# Flaglight Rollouts — Approvals

Quick version for on-call: any rollout touching more than 5% of traffic needs an approval in Flaglight before the ramp continues. Kill switches don't need approval — just flip them and note it in the incident channel. Scheduled ramps pause automatically if error budget burns hot. If you're stuck at 2 a.m. with a pending approval, there's one person authorized to override, and that's the approver below.

account owner for tagep-bafof: Norael Gilax Juleth

// Threshold for the Peddlewatch typo-squat scanner.
// Anything with edit distance <= this against a top-5k package
// name gets flagged for human review. Bumping it past 2 drowned
// us in false positives last quarter, so don't. The scanner
// stamps each run with the build token shown below.

build token for tawif-bahip: htk31_68bba16e1afabfef4ecc69408c06f16

## Artifact Signing — SDK Parity Notes (Weekly Sync)

Kestrel SDK for Android reached parity with the Swift client this sprint: offline queueing, batched telemetry, and retry semantics now match. Both SDKs ship as signed artifacts from the same pipeline. Remaining gap: background sync throttling, targeted next sprint. Verify both release bundles before tagging. Both artifacts validate against the shared signing key below.

signing key of kawig-fafog = bky19_6Fypv1qws7J8qJtaYjX